1. Shiba Inu (SHIB)
Shiba Inu (SHIB) is one of the most popular and widely discussed cryptocurrency projects in the market. It gained massive attention after its price skyrocketed by millions of percent within months of its launch, making early investors extraordinarily wealthy with minimal initial investments. However, one of the biggest challenges facing SHIB’s price growth is its enormous token supply. Currently, there are approximately 589 trillion SHIB tokens in circulation.
To address this issue, the SHIB development team is actively working on introducing a new burn mechanism. This system is reportedly designed to burn trillions of tokens annually, effectively reducing the massive circulating supply over time. If the team successfully implements this mechanism and drastically cuts down the token supply, SHIB holders could witness another rally similar to the explosive growth seen in 2021.
In addition to its efforts to reduce supply, the SHIB ecosystem is also expanding into the Web3 space. Earlier this year, the development team launched ShibOS, an operating system designed to facilitate the transition from Web2 to Web3. Over the coming years, ShibOS could see significant adoption, potentially driving a major price increase for the SHIB cryptocurrency. 2. Ripple (XRP)
Ripple’s XRP token is emerging as a strong contender to become a global sensation in the cryptocurrency market over the next decade. The cryptocurrency faced significant challenges recently, including a lawsuit from the SEC accusing Ripple of selling unregistered securities. However, earlier this year, the SEC dropped its litigation against Ripple, providing a much-needed boost to investor confidence. With the legal hurdles behind it, XRP is poised to reach new heights in the years ahead.
Adding to the excitement, several applications for spot XRP ETF) are awaiting approval from the SEC. These ETFs, if approved, could further legitimize XRP as a mainstream investment asset, bringing in institutional investors and driving demand. The chances of approval seem promising, as the SEC now operates under a new leadership with a more pro-crypto stance. This shift in attitude could lead to more lenient regulations for the cryptocurrency sector.

3. Dogecoin (DOGE)
Dogecoin (DOGE) is widely regarded as the original meme cryptocurrency. Launched in December 2013, Dogecoin was inspired by the popular “Doge” meme featuring a Shiba Inu dog. Early adopters of DOGE have seen massive returns, with some earning millions as the coin’s value surged during periods of high market enthusiasm. With its active community and increased use in transactions and tipping, many speculate that DOGE could reach unprecedented price levels over the next decade.
Dogecoin (DOGE) currently has a spot ETF application pending approval from the SEC, potentially making it the first memecoin to achieve this milestone. An ETF approval could attract significant institutional investment, which is often a major factor in driving asset prices upward. Bitcoin (BTC) serves as a notable example, having reached multiple all-time highs following the SEC’s approval of 11 spot ETFs last year. If approved, Dogecoin could follow a similar trajectory, paving the way for increased interest and value in the meme cryptocurrency.
